Visualizzazione risultati 1 fino 6 di 6

Discussione: Forum php 2.0.4: impossibilitā accedere ai messaggi privati

  1. #1
    Guest

    Predefinito

    Da ieri sera, sul mio forum ijn php 2.0.4, se si tenta di accedere ai messaggi privati, si ottiene questo messaggio d'errore:

    Errore Generale
    Could not update private message new/read status (2) for user
    DEBUG MODE
    SQL Error : 1016 Can't open file: 'phpbb_privmsgs.MYI'. (errno: 145)
    UPDATE phpbb_privmsgs SET privmsgs_type = 5 WHERE privmsgs_type = 1 AND privmsgs_to_userid = 2
    Line : 1848
    File : /membri/angelot/phpBB2/privmsg.php


    Cosa significa? che devo fare?
    Grazie!
    :)

    P.S.
    ho provato a sovrascrivere il file privmsg.php con una copia di backup di alcuni giorni fa, ma non č cambiato niente.
    Ho pure reinstallato il forum e PhpMyAdmin, ma il problema č rimasto.

  2. #2
    L'avatar di Gianluca
    Gianluca non č connesso Amministratore
    Data registrazione
    15-02-2001
    Messaggi
    18,035

    Predefinito

    Porva a vedere in phpmyadmin se tutte le tabelle sono in ordine, in caso negativo (ad esempio tabella in uso) puoi usare il comando sql repair table, vedi http://www.mysql.com
    Gianluca

  3. #3
    Guest

    Predefinito

    Allora sono nei guai: non so usare MySql. Ho dato un'occhiata al sito, ma non son riuscito a tirar fuori niente di comprensibile per me. Non c'č la possibilitā di cancellare la tabella phpbb_privmsgs (quella che PhpMyAdmin mi dā come corrotta) e sostituirla con un'altra nuova? anche perdendo i messaggi, al limite?

    grazie
    :)

  4. #4
    L'avatar di Evcz
    Evcz non č connesso Utente storico
    Data registrazione
    31-05-2002
    Residenza
    Vicenza
    Messaggi
    5,670

    Predefinito

    penso che sia meglio provare a vedere di recuperarla prima di cancellarla... io nn conosco bene phpbb ma dando un'okkiata alla struttura mi sembra che la tabella in questione contenga soltanto dei dati "essenziali" e sia strettamente correlata con altre tabelle....
    There are three kinds of people in this world: people who watch things happen ... people who complain about things that happen ... and people who make things happen...

  5. #5
    L'avatar di Gianluca
    Gianluca non č connesso Amministratore
    Data registrazione
    15-02-2001
    Messaggi
    18,035

    Predefinito

    Il codice errore:

    145 = Table was marked as crashed and should be repaired

    Quindi dovresti riuscire a risolvere il tutto semplicemente andando su phpmyadmin ed eseguendo la query (se non erro cliccando su SQL).

    repair table phpbb_privmsgs;
    Gianluca

  6. #6
    Guest

    Predefinito

    Ok, grazie ragazzi, ci sono riuscito.

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•